Sunday, October 20, 2024
HomeTechnologyHow to Implement a Mobile-First Approach in Web Development

How to Implement a Mobile-First Approach in Web Development

With the rise of mobile devices, designing websites optimized for smaller screens has become essential. This is where the mobile-first approach comes in. In this approach, developers prioritize the design and functionality of the mobile version of the website before moving on to the desktop version. This ensures the website is accessible and easy to use on all devices, regardless of screen size.

Implementing a mobile-first approach requires a shift in mindset and a different approach to web development. This article will discuss the steps you can take to implement a mobile-first approach in your web development projects.

Start with a Mobile-First Mindset

The first step in implementing a mobile-first approach is to adopt a mobile-first mindset. This means you should approach web development, assuming your website will primarily be accessed on mobile devices. This mindset will help you prioritize the most important elements of your website and design them in a way optimized for mobile devices.

When designing for mobile devices, it is important to keep in mind the limitations of these devices. Mobile screens are smaller, and users are often on the go and need more time on a website. Therefore, keeping the design simple and focused on the most important elements is important. This will also help reduce page load times, especially for mobile users on slower networks.

Starting with a mobile-first mindset ensures that your website is optimized for mobile devices, which is essential in today’s mobile-first world.

Use Responsive Design

Responsive design is a web design approach that allows a website to adjust its layout and content based on the screen size of the device it is being viewed on. This is essential for a mobile-first approach because it allows you to design a website that looks great on both desktop and mobile devices.

When using responsive design, it is important to consider various devices’ different screen sizes and resolutions. This will help you design a website that looks great on all devices, regardless of screen size. You can use media queries to adjust the layout and content of your website based on the screen size of the device it is being viewed on.

Responsive design is essential for a mobile-first approach because it allows you to design a website optimized for all devices, not just mobile devices. This will ensure that your website is accessible and easy to use for all users, regardless of the device they are using.

Prioritize Content

When designing for mobile devices, it is important to prioritize content. This means that you should focus on the most important elements of your website and design them in a way optimized for mobile devices. This will help ensure your website is easy to use and navigate on smaller screens.

To prioritize content, you should start by identifying the most important elements of your website. This may include your logo, navigation menu, and call to action. Once you have identified these elements, you can design them in a way that is optimized for mobile devices. This may include using larger fonts, simpler designs, and clearer calls to action.

By prioritizing content, you can ensure that your website is easy to use and navigate on mobile devices, which is essential in today’s mobile-first world. For a treasure trove of information on web development or if you’re eager to dive deep into the world of learning web development, look no further than Webdev Noobs. It’s your go-to destination to quench your thirst for knowledge and gain valuable insights into the ever-evolving realm of web development.

Use Simple Navigation

When designing for mobile devices, it is important to use simple navigation. This means you should keep your navigation menu on smaller screens simple and easy to use. This will help ensure your website is accessible and easy to navigate on mobile devices.

To use simple navigation, you should start by simplifying your navigation menu. This may include reducing the number of menu items, using clear and simple labels, and placing the menu in a prominent location on the page. It would help if you also considered using a hamburger menu, a common mobile device navigation pattern.

Simple navigation ensures that your website is easy to use and navigate on mobile devices, which is essential in today’s mobile-first world.

Optimize Images and Videos

When designing for mobile devices, it is important to optimize images and videos. You should use images and videos optimized for smaller screens and slower network speeds. This will help ensure your website loads quickly and is accessible on all devices.

To optimize images and videos, you should use smaller file sizes. This may include using compressed images and videos, reducing the resolution of images and videos, and using web-friendly formats. It would help if you also considered using lazy loading, a technique that delays the loading of images and videos until they are needed.

Optimizing images and videos ensure that your website loads quickly and is accessible on all devices, which is essential in today’s mobile-first world.

Use Mobile-Friendly Forms

When designing for mobile devices, it is important to use mobile-friendly forms. This means you should design forms optimized for smaller screens and touch input. This will help ensure your website is easy to use and accessible on mobile devices.

To use mobile-friendly forms, you should use larger form fields and buttons. This will make it easier for users to input information and submit forms on smaller screens. It would help if you also considered using autocomplete and autofill, which can help to speed up the form input process.

Using mobile-friendly forms ensures that your website is easy to use and accessible on mobile devices, which is essential in today’s mobile-first world.

Test on Mobile Devices

Testing your website on mobile devices is important when implementing a mobile-first approach. This will help you identify issues or problems when using your website on smaller screens.

To test on mobile devices, you should use various devices with different screen sizes and resolutions. This will help you identify any issues that may arise on different devices. You should also test your website on different network speeds, as this can impact load times and user experience.

Testing on mobile devices ensures that your website is accessible and easy to use on all devices, which is essential in today’s mobile-first world.

Focus on Speed

When designing for mobile devices, it is important to focus on speed. This means that you should design your website in a way that is optimized for fast load times on all devices.

To focus on speed, you should start by optimizing your website’s code and assets. This may include minifying CSS and JavaScript, compressing images and videos, and reducing the number of HTTP requests. It would help if you also considered using a content delivery network (CDN), which can help to speed up load times for users in different regions.

By focusing on speed, you can ensure that your website loads quickly and is accessible on all devices, which is essential in today’s mobile-first world.

Keep It Simple

When implementing a mobile-first approach, it is important to keep it simple. This means that you should focus on the most important elements of your website and design them in a way optimized for mobile devices. This will help ensure your website is accessible and easy for all devices.

To keep it simple, you should start by identifying the most important elements of your website. This may include your logo, navigation menu, and call to action. Once you have identified these elements, you can design them in a way that is optimized for mobile devices. It would help if you also considered using a minimalist design, which can help to reduce page load times and improve user experience.

By keeping it simple, you can ensure that your website is accessible and easy to use on all devices, which is essential in today’s mobile-first world.

Conclusion

Implementing a mobile-first approach in web development requires a shift in mindset and a different approach to web design. By starting with a mobile-first mindset, using responsive design, prioritizing content, using simple navigation, optimizing images and videos, using mobile-friendly forms, testing on mobile devices, focusing on speed, and keeping it simple, you can design websites that are accessible and easy to use on all devices, regardless of screen size.

Adopting a mobile-first approach is essential in today’s mobile-first world. By following the steps outlined in this article, you can ensure that your website is optimized for all devices and accessible to all users.

RELATED ARTICLES

Most Popular

test test test

test test test

test test test

test test test